#1e7363 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1e7363 is composed of 11.8% red, 45.1% green and 38.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 13.9% yellow and 54.9% black. It has a hue angle of 168.7 degrees, a saturation of 58.6% and a lightness of 28.4%. #1e7363 color hex could be obtained by blending #3ce6c6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

#1e7363 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1e7363 has RGB values of R:30, G:115, B:99 and CMYK values of C:0.74, M:0, Y:0.14,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 1995619.
